Protein turnover and growth of the rat brain from the foetus to old age.

Abstract

Growth of the rat brain was studied between 16 days of foetal life and old age (105 weeks). Developmental changes in cerebral RNA, DNA, and protein contents are described. The age-related decline in brain growth rates correlates with progressive decreases in the fractional rates of protein synthesis (from 58 to 6.8% per day) and breakdown (from 36.4 to 4.1% per day).

摘要

对大鼠从胎儿期16天到老年期(105周)的大脑生长进行了研究。描述了大脑中RNA、DNA和蛋白质含量的发育变化。与年龄相关的大脑生长速率下降与蛋白质合成(从每天58%降至6.8%)和分解(从每天36.4%降至4.1%)的分数速率逐渐降低相关。
